socketpair
if (socketpair (AF_UNIX, SOCK_STREAM, 0, fd) < 0)
if (socketpair(AF_UNIX, SOCK_STREAM, PF_UNSPEC, socks) == -1) {
if (socketpair(AF_UNIX, SOCK_STREAM, 0, pair) == -1)
if (socketpair(AF_UNIX, SOCK_STREAM, 0, sv) == -1)
if (socketpair(AF_UNIX, SOCK_STREAM, 0, inout) == -1) {
if (socketpair(AF_UNIX, SOCK_STREAM, 0, err) == -1) {
if (socketpair(AF_UNIX, SOCK_STREAM, 0, inout) == -1)
if (socketpair(AF_UNIX, SOCK_STREAM, 0, pair) == -1) {
if (socketpair(AF_UNIX, SOCK_STREAM, 0, pair) == -1) {
if (socketpair(AF_UNIX, SOCK_STREAM, 0, sp) == -1)
if (socketpair(AF_UNIX,
if (socketpair(AF_UNIX, SOCK_STREAM, 0, config_s) == -1)
if (socketpair(domain, type, 0, fds) < 0) {
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, sock);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_STREAM, 0, s) == 0);
ATF_REQUIRE_EQ(0, socketpair(PF_UNIX, SOCK_STREAM, 0, sockpair));
ATF_REQUIRE_EQ(0, socketpair(PF_UNIX, SOCK_STREAM, 0, sockpair));
ATF_REQUIRE_EQ(0, socketpair(PF_UNIX, SOCK_STREAM, 0, sockpair));
if (socketpair(PF_UNIX, SOCK_STREAM | SOCK_NONBLOCK, 0,
if (socketpair(PF_UNIX, SOCK_STREAM | SOCK_NONBLOCK, 0, sock)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M | SOCK_NONBLOCK, 0,
if (socketpair(PF_UNIX, SOCK_STREAM | SOCK_NONBLOCK, 0, sp) == -1)
ATF_REQUIRE_EQ(socketpair(PF_UNIX, SOCK_STREAM, 0, socks), 0);
ATF_REQUIRE(socketpair(PF_UNIX, sotype, 0, socks) == 0);
ATF_REQUIRE(socketpair(PF_UNIX, sotype, 0, socks) == 0);
ATF_REQUIRE(socketpair(PF_UNIX, sotype, 0, socks) == 0);
ATF_REQUIRE_EQ(socketpair(PF_UNIX, SOCK_STREAM, 0, socks), 0);
ATF_REQUIRE_EQ(socketpair(PF_UNIX, SOCK_STREAM, 0, socks), 0);
ATF_REQUIRE_EQ(socketpair(PF_UNIX, SOCK_STREAM, 0, socks), 0);
if (socketpair(AF_UNIX, SOCK_STREAM, 0, pmcstat_sockpair) < 0)
if (socketpair(AF_UNIX, SOCK_STREAM, 0, cmd) < 0 ||
if (socketpair(PF_UNIX, SOCK_STREAM, 0, spctx->sp_fd) == -1) {
if (socketpair(AF_UNIX, SOCK_STREAM, 0, sockets) < 0) {
int socketpair(int, int, int, int *);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_STREAM, 0, s) != -1);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_STREAM, 0, s) != -1);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_STREAM, 0, s) != -1);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_STREAM, 0, s) != -1);
ATF_REQUIRE_MSG(socketpair(PF_UNIX, SOCK_STREAM, 0, sockets) != -1,
ATF_REQUIRE_EQ(0, socketpair(PF_UNIX, SOCK_STREAM, 0, sv));
ATF_REQUIRE_EQ(-1, socketpair(0, SOCK_STREAM, 0, NULL));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, fd_pair));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, shared_s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, shared_s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, shared_s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, sock_fds));
EXPECT_OK(socketpair(AF_UNIX, SOCK_STREAM, 0, sock_fds));
ATF_REQUIRE_MSG(socketpair(PF_LOCAL, SOCK_STREAM, 0, sd) == 0,
ATF_REQUIRE_MSG(socketpair(PF_LOCAL, SOCK_STREAM, 0, sd) == 0,
ASSERT_EQ(0, socketpair(PF_LOCAL, SOCK_STREAM, 0, sp))
ASSERT_EQ(0, socketpair(PF_LOCAL, SOCK_STREAM, 0, sp))
ASSERT_EQ(0, socketpair(AF_UNIX, SOCK_STREAM, 0, s)) << strerror(errno);
ASSERT_EQ(0, socketpair(AF_UNIX, SOCK_STREAM, 0, s)) << strerror(errno);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, s);
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, ss) != 0)
error = socketpair(AF_UNIX, SOCK_DGRAM, 0, sd);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, usd);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_DGRAM, 0, fd) != -1);
ATF_REQUIRE(socketpair(PF_UNIX, SOCK_DGRAM, 0, fd) != -1);
error = socketpair(AF_UNIX, SOCK_STREAM, 0, s);
ATF_REQUIRE_MSG(socketpair(PF_UNIX, TEST_PROTO, 0, fdp) != -1,
ATF_REQUIRE(socketpair(PF_LOCAL, SOCK_SEQPACKET, 0, fd) == 0);
s = socketpair(PF_LOCAL, SOCK_SEQPACKET, 0, sv);
s = socketpair(PF_LOCAL, SOCK_SEQPACKET, 0, sv);
s = socketpair(PF_LOCAL, SOCK_SEQPACKET, 0, sv);
s = socketpair(PF_LOCAL, SOCK_STREAM, 0, sv);
if (socketpair(AF_UNIX, SOCK_STREAM, 0, sockfd) < 0)
CHECK(socketpair(AF_UNIX, SOCK_STREAM, 0, sp) == 0);
CHECK(socketpair(AF_UNIX, SOCK_STREAM, 0, sp) == 0);
CHECK(socketpair(AF_UNIX, SOCK_STREAM, 0, sp) == 0);
CHECK(socketpair(AF_UNIX, SOCK_STREAM, 0, sp) == 0);
if (socketpair(AF_UNIX, SOCK_STREAM, AF_UNSPEC,
if (socketpair(AF_UNIX, SOCK_STREAM, AF_UNSPEC,
if (socketpair(AF_UNIX, SOCK_STREAM, 0, fd) != 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, sv) < 0) {
if (socketpair(PF_UNIX, SOCK_DGRAM, 0, sv) == -1)
if (socketpair(PF_UNIX, SOCK_DGRAM, 0, sv) == -1)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, sv) == -1)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, sv) == -1)
if (socketpair(PF_ROUTE, SOCK_STREAM, 0, socks) == 0) {
if (socketpair(PF_ROUTE, SOCK_DGRAM, 0, socks) == 0) {
if (socketpair(PF_ROUTE, SOCK_RAW, 0, socks) == 0) {
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, fds)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, sock)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, sock)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, sock)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, sock)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, sv)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, sv)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, sva)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, svb)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, ff) == -1) {
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, socks) < 0)
if (socketpair(PF_LOCAL, SOCK_DGRAM, 0, socks)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, sv)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, fdp) < 0)
if (socketpair(PF_LOCAL, SOCK_DGRAM, 0, fdp) < 0)
if (socketpair(PF_UNIX, SOCK_STREAM, 0, sv) != 0)
if (socketpair(PF_LOCAL, SOCK_DGRAM, 0, fds)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, fds) < 0)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, so) == -1)
if (socketpair(PF_LOCAL, SOCK_STREAM, 0, so) == -1)
if (socketpair(PF_LOCAL, SOCK_DGRAM, 0, so) == -1)
if (socketpair(PF_LOCAL, SOCK_DGRAM, 0, so) == -1)
if (socketpair(PF_LOCAL, SOCK_SEQPACKET | SOCK_NONBLOCK, 0, s) != 0) {
if (fd[0] != -1 && socketpair(AF_UNIX, SOCK_STREAM, PF_UNSPEC, reply) != -1) {
if (socketpair(AF_UNIX, type, PF_UNSPEC, fids) < 0) {
if (socketpair(AF_UNIX, SOCK_STREAM, PF_UNSPEC, pipe_dns) == -1)
if (socketpair(AF_UNIX, SOCK_STREAM | SOCK_NONBLOCK, PF_UNSPEC,